Understanding Sheet Metal Roof Rust A Guide by Manufacturers


Sheet metal roofing has become a popular choice for both residential and commercial buildings due to its durability, aesthetic appeal, and relatively low maintenance. However, one of the common concerns associated with sheet metal roofs is rust, which can significantly affect the lifespan and performance of the roofing system. In this article, we will delve into the causes of rust in sheet metal roofs, the impact of corrosion, and how manufacturers are addressing this issue.


Causes of Rust in Sheet Metal Roofing


Rust is a form of corrosion that occurs when iron and its alloys are exposed to oxygen and moisture over time. Sheet metal roofs are typically made from galvanized steel, which has a layer of zinc coating to protect against rust. However, various factors can compromise this protective layer, leading to corrosion


1. Physical Damage Any chip, scratch, or dent in the metal can expose the underlying steel to moisture and air, initiating the rusting process.


2. Poor Installation Inadequate sealing of seams and joints can allow water to infiltrate and accumulate, promoting rust development.


3. Environmental Conditions Prolonged exposure to harsh weather conditions—such as heavy rain, snow, or high humidity—can increase the likelihood of corrosion. Additionally, coastal areas with salty air are particularly susceptible to rusting.


4. Chemical Exposure Certain chemicals in the environment, like those found in industrial areas, can accelerate the corrosion process. Acid rain is another concern that can weaken protective coatings.


The Impact of Rust on Roof Performance


Rust not only detracts from the aesthetic appeal of a building but can also lead to significant structural issues


1. Leaking As rust progresses, it can cause holes and gaps in the metal, leading to leaks. This can result in water damage to the building's interior, promote mold growth, and damage insulation.

2. Reduced Lifespan A rust-prone roof can have a significantly shorter lifespan, requiring premature replacement, which incurs additional costs for the building owner.


3. Increased Energy Costs Damaged roofing can lead to poor insulation and ventilation, increasing heating and cooling costs for the building.


How Manufacturers Are Combating Rust


Recognizing the severe implications of rust on sheet metal roofs, manufacturers have developed several strategies to enhance their resistance to corrosion


1. Advanced Coatings Manufacturers are increasingly using high-quality protective coatings that inhibit rust formation. These coatings, such as polyurethane and fluoropolymers, not only provide a barrier against moisture and oxygen but also improve the roof's overall appearance.


2. Better Galvanization Techniques Innovations in galvanization have resulted in thicker and more uniform zinc coatings that offer greater protection against rust. Some manufacturers also use aluminum-zinc alloys, which provide better corrosion resistance compared to traditional galvanization.


3. Quality Control Stringent quality control measures during the production process ensure that roofing materials meet high standards for durability and corrosion resistance.


4. Education and Maintenance Manufacturers are also focusing on educating contractors and property owners about proper installation techniques and maintenance practices. Regular inspections and timely repairs of any visible damage can significantly prolong the life of a sheet metal roof.
